Beyond the Brain Spa
Here are some foundational immune-supporting practices you can incorporate at home:
- Sleep: Aim for consistent, high-quality sleep. Turn off screens early and keep your room cool and dark.
- Reduce Stress: Chronic stress weakens the immune system—try breathwork, meditation, or neurofeedback.
- Exercise: Move your body to boost circulation and decrease inflammation.
- Hydration: Drink plenty of fresh, filtered water daily.
- Sunshine: Just 30 minutes of morning sunlight can improve immune function.
- Vitamin D: Many are deficient—get your levels tested and talk to your doctor.
- Fresh Fruits & Vegetables: Fuel your immune system with vitamins, minerals, and antioxidants from organic produce.
